ARA FC defeat YWC 4-3, qualify for Hero IWL 2022
05 Apr 2022

ARA FC 4 (Shreya Oza 9’, 16’, Anju 68’, Kiran 87’) 
Beat 
YWC 3 (Salam Rinaroy Devi 27’, Hoineihat 53’, Remi Thokchom 77’)

AIFF Media Team

NEW DELHI: ARA FC continued their winning streak in the ongoing Hero IWL Qualifiers by defeating YWC by 4-3 margin in the final encounter on Tuesday, April 5, 2022 at the Ambedkar Stadium in New Delhi today to qualify for the Hero IWL, which is to be held in Bhubaneswar from April 15, 2022.

The side from Gujarat needed a win from the final match to secure the Hero IWL berth. The result means that ARA FC maintain their winning streak in the qualifiers, having notched up nine points from three matches. Meanwhile, YWC did not amass any points in their last match having six points from three matches. 

Shreya Oza’s early brace in the 9th and 16th minutes raised the tempo of the match, giving the upper hand to ARA FC. 

ARA FC continued to dominate the match but failed to make the most of their chances. In the 27thminute however, a goal from Salam Rinaroy Devi from a distance rattled the bar and went in to break the deadlock for YWC as the half time scoreline read 2-1 in favour of ARA FC.

YWC came out all guns blazing in the second half, and it was Hoineihat, who scored to put the side from Manipur on level terms in the 53rdminute.

It did not take ARA too long to reclaim their lead, as Anju netted a 68thminute goal. The match came to a frantic end, as Remi Thokchom of YWC scored for her side before Kiran finally made it 4-3 for the Gujarat club in the dying minutes to ensure ARA’s victory and qualification to the Hero IWL. 

STALEMATE BETWEEN GUWAHATI, GOLAZO

Guwahati City FC 0
Drew with
Golazo FC 0

Earlier in the day, Guwahati City FC and Golazo FC played out a goalless draw at the Ambedkar Stadium, taking their respective points tallies to one each. Both the sides were out of contention for Hero IWL qualification prior to this game.
